What type of Panther are you talking about. "A", "D", or "G".  Each of the variants had different modifications to them.  I myself would like to see the Nahverteidgungswaffe (close defense weapon) added to the Tiger 1 Mid version (with rubber wheels) or even adding a late version would be nice.  Updating the turret traverse speed of less than sixty seconds and changing out the standard stadia reticle for the correct version of the Turmzielfernrohr 9b Binocular Gun Sight.  I do believe before we add new vehicles to the already great set that we have in the game, the old ones should be corrected to represent the exact vehicles.

The idea of the Panther is a great one.  While we are thinking about it lets throw in the M26 (T26) Pershing.  It would be a great addition with a higher perk value than the Tiger 1. :aok
